Even with that, I reluctantly gave the second star as my experience from pick up to drop off was without issue! This location is situated away from the airport and requires a shuttle to and from. Shuttle is easy to pick up at both areas and is constantly running. The line inside fills up quickly as every bus load has around 20 folks, all who are after a car, majority automatic cars. If that is the case, be prepared to wait on those busy weekend days, even if you reserved. We reserved an automatic and initially was told they were waiting, however got lucky as someone returned one as we were getting to the counter. Our reservation saved us, so I highly recommend reserving a car. Service at the counter was fine. They were not friendly, nor un-friendly. It was as efficient as it could be and ended with keys in hand. The car was solid. A Skoda model that got great gas mileage and had plenty of interior space. It was nice, even though odd, to be directed to return with the gas tank empty. Due to our limited amount of driving, I returned with half a tank, and weirdly suspect that has something to do with the additional charges. As for the return, all seemed fine. Pulled in, parked, got it looked at, printed receipt in hand and then hopped on the awaiting shuttle. None the wiser to the pending $250 that was coming my way without explanation mere days later. I have since reached out to Hertz twice, but have gotten no response at all. I am now disputing with my AMEX as an unauthorized charge seeing that I have gotten no response or detail as to the reason for the charge. These are always the same horror stories. Completely ruins the overall experience, which for the most part, was wildly successful and positive. Overall, I won't recommend to not rent from Hertz at all, but be mindful and cautious.

We rented a car for 6 days at Dublin Airport. Prepaid online with full insurance (100 Euro…read moreexcess/deductible). Also purchased Glass/tire coverage for a few euros per day. Last time we rented in Ireland with Hertz got a tin can of a car, never again. Dooley's gave us a nearly new Ford, 4 doors with manual transmission. From noon Monday through 8am Saturday was about $260 (plus petrol, returned with full tank). We could have used credit card coverage for insurance, but the price was reasonable enough. We booked online before our trip. Irish car hire companies have been know for sleazy sales tactics but seems like they have cleaned up their act. I would rent from Dooley's again. I would award a 5th star if they did not charge for spouse as additional driver. That would differentiate them from the other Irish car hire companies, and would be good for business.

Shop around! Hertz gave us a lower quote than budget so they matched it no problem. We needed a car…read morefor 9 days and it took about 15 min to complete the process. We rent all over the place and usually have to wait HOURS! So service and efficiency was great. Our little car was a happy little car until we drove out to Clifden midway through our trip. We hit a rock in the road and immediately got a flat. We were super lucky because we were near a hotel and had an area to pull over. Ireland is full of long stretches of narrow roads so luckily we didn't end up in a dangerous area. Anyways we were missing the tool to take off the lugnut protectors (small narrow tool). They are anti theft protection so we ended up having to borrow a screwdriver and pry them off. We would not have been able to do this unless we were near the hotel. Again, lucky. Got the donut on, drove the 33 min to clifden no problem. The next day we called budget to figure out what to do about the tire. They had us pay to replace it (80€) and reimbursed us at the end of the trip. Kept the receipt and had no problem. We had low tire pressure on the way back to the airport but that didn't result in any issues. Returning the car was fine but we only had half a tank for lack of time. 54€ penalty. It's 40€ for a full tank. Annoying but normal. Overall it was kinda expensive but we didn't book ahead of time so we should have done that!

I went here knowing it would be different than how we conduct rentals in America. The main complaint is the excessive hold they place on your credit card upon check in, and this seems to stem from misunderstandings. The hold/deposit decreases based on how much insurance/excess you select. If you opt for no/low coverage, or want to use your credit card CDW, then yes, they will place a significant hold to secure the car. I opted for the €0 excess, so the deposit was only €100. I don't really blame them for this; if you have never driven in Ireland before, you WILL damage the vehicle. There is simply no room for error, and mistakes will happen. The first time I drove a car there, I ran into bushes, grazed the passenger mirror on a fence, and severely curbed the rims. Luckily, Enterprise didn't charge me for that; however, even in the States, Sixt is known for documenting every minor scratch you put on their cars - especially the locations with the AI camera arches. Anyway, as for the experience, I arrived to the Sixt counter inside terminal 2, and was pleasantly greeted by Adelina. I provided the necessary documents, she confirmed the protection/insurance selections, provided a free upgrade, and gave clear instructions on how to get to the vehicle lot. I took the shuttle over, quickly found the car, and was on my way. I was assigned a Renault Captur, and though it had high mileage, it was clean and in good mechanical condition. I put well over 1,200 KMs on it over six days, and got decent fuel mileage. Overall, you have to consider their point of view - renting to Americans who are accustomed to driving on the right, with roads considerably wider and easier to drive than Ireland's. As a result, they protect their vehicles for inevitable damages. Set your expectations realistically and protect yourself as much as possible, even if the protection is more than the rental; it's worth the peace of mind.
